In the production of alumina (Al2O3) from clays by acid leaching, thermal activation by calcination is widely applied as a pre-treatment to enhance aluminum dissolution. This study aimed to characterize the thermal behavior of a clay ore, primarily composed of pyrophyllite, kaolinite, muscovite, quartz, and kyanite from the Pütürge clay deposits in Turkey, focusing on its potential for aluminum extraction via acid leaching. The mineralogical transformation and the corresponding aluminum recovery were investigated by analyzing the ore and its calcination products at various temperatures regarding their mineral composition, crystal structure, morphology, and thermal properties. The results indicated that aluminum recovery proportionately increased with the degree of dehydroxylation as calcination temperatures rose to 900°C, achieving a maximum extraction rate of 90.57%. However, above this temperature, a significant decline in aluminum extraction was observed, attributed to the compaction and re-crystallization of the previously exfoliated mineral layers into structures less susceptible to acid leaching. This research elucidates the critical temperature-dependent transformations affecting the viability of complex clay ores in alumina production.
